QUICKLY tell the canine file
if it is not identified will quickly see on site, to the pound and SPA, give - their poster with if possible their photo. Follow all the advice you are given, they will allow you to more quickly find your pet. Not to neglect any they are all important.
Put posters everywhere, many masters found their pet through posters
ATTENTION check that your Town Hall have billboards and don't put posters on these boards
Check the points of water, pools, ponds, pools, ponds and also tracks, ditches, thickets and cavities if there is woods.
Dogs are found drowned in these places.
Go around the huts, gardens, garage. Check the places where there is construction work, everywhere where the dog might have been stuck
First check all of your neighbors. Don't forget that everyone not a no internet, put a poster with his picture with the dealers, veterinarians, groomers, the police, the Town Hall. Give one to the factors, to garbage collectors, to drivers, to the street vendors, home care, they see a lot of things these people-there. Put one on your vehicle. Make small placards to put in boxes to the letters on the windshields of cars, in car parks, garbage, on poles at the traffic lights.
Put a sign on your car
A call on local radio, post on newspapers. Talk up to people you meet by also giving them a flier and your phone number. R
Look in the ads-"TROUVES" even if found in another region, not heed it. Dogs can be recovered by people who don't live in the area.
